Little old New Zealand has a theme park called Rainbows End. Now this theme park has received a lot of flak over the years for being boring and very average, so our lecturer decided to give us a challenge and redesign Rainbows End. We only had one restriction: the design had to stay within the bounds provided in the original image. We had complete free reign and had to utilise what we had learnt over the course so far in regards to worldbuilding.
What I came up with was the idea of creating a Warhammer Fantasy themed theme park for those of us who love that world. It contains six of the factions; Empire, Chaos, Dwarves, Orcs, High Elves and Dark Elves. Those were chosen because they are my personal favorite. Each area has its own unique rides, lore and building appropriate to their faction. In between each faction are re-enactment areas where two neighboring factions fight battles across the theme park.
As a visitor enters the park they will be greeted by the colossal Tower of Ulthuan in the distance, guiding the visitor toward it. There are main and easy to follow paths that the visitor will follow and will lead them around the entirety of the park the easiest and clearest way. Each faction will have some kind of large structure relevant to their faction that will also assist in guiding the visitor to that specific area. Other paths will be available that explore less obvious paths with nice surprises for visitors who explore them.
